At its peak, iSpoofer was the premier tool for players seeking to transcend geographical limitations. By installing the IPA file on iOS devices, users gained access to an in-game joystick, teleportation capabilities, and enhanced tracking for rare Pokémon and "100 IV" encounters. For players living in rural areas with few PokéStops or those with physical mobility issues, iSpoofer transformed a sparse digital landscape into a thriving world of opportunity. It turned the globe into a personal playground, allowing a user in a small town to participate in high-tier raids at Tokyo’s Shibuya Crossing or catch region-exclusive Pokémon like Relicanth or Mr. Mime without leaving their home. Technical and Ethical Conflict

However, the existence of iSpoofer created a deep divide within the community and a constant battle with the developer, Niantic. From a technical standpoint, iSpoofer was a "third-party client"—a modified copy of the game’s code. The story of iSpoofer is ultimately one of risk. Niantic eventually intensified its anti-cheat measures, implementing a "three-strike" policy and more sophisticated detection algorithms capable of identifying modified IPAs. These crackdowns led to massive ban waves, and eventually, the iSpoofer project was shut down following legal pressures and evolving security protocols within the iOS ecosystem.
